ZIP code 23070 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 7.5 square miles in Hardyville, Middlesex County, Virginia. The area is home to 431 residents, producing a population density of 58 people per square mile, and falls within the New York time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 23070 against Virginia and the nation.

On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 23070 sits at $122,813 (44% above the Virginia average), while per-capita income is $55,898. The poverty rate stands at 2.6% and the unemployment rate at 0.0%. Census Bureau data shows 4 business establishments in ZIP 23070, employing approximately 8 people with a combined annual payroll of $299,000.
